Best Quotes about Fear
I've grown certain that the root of all fear is that we've been forced to deny who we are.
Frances Moore Lappe
By the time we are women, fear is as familiar to us as air. It is our element. We live in it, we inhale it, we exhale it, and most of the time we do not even notice it. Instead of I am afraid, we say, I don't want to, or I don't know how, or I can't.
Dworkin, Andrea
Terror is as much a part of the concept of truth as runniness is of the concept of jam. We wouldn't like jam if it didn't, by its very nature, ooze. We wouldn't like truth if it wasn't sticky, if, from time to time, it didn't ooze blood.
Baudrillard, Jean
Only with absolute fearlessness can we slay the dragons of mediocrity that invade our gardens.
Keynes, John Maynard
How very little can be done under the spirit of fear.
Nightingale, Florence
Where the fear is, happiness is not.
Seneca
To hate and to fear is the be psychologically ill... it is, in fact, the consuming illness of our time.
Overstreet, Harry A.
The truth is that there is no terror untempered by some great moral idea.
Godard, Jean-Luc
There is great beauty in going through life without anxiety or fear. Half our fears are baseless, and the other half discreditable.
Bovee, Christian Nevell
If you want to conquer fear, don't sit home and think about it. Go out and get busy
Carnegie, Dale
"Fearless" is living in spite of those things that scare you to death.
Taylor Swift
Fear is the biggest motivator.
Dixon, Bill
There is the fear that we shan't prove worthy in the eyes of someone who knows us at least as well as we know ourselves. That is the fear of God. And there is the fear of Man --fear that men won't understand us and we shall be cut of from them.
Frost, Robert
It's better to get mugged than to live a life of fear.
Dyson, Freeman
People die of fright and live of confidence.
Thoreau, Henry David
